| Industry | Use Case | | :--- | :--- | | | Sharing large CAD/Revit files (10GB+) with external architects without emailing. | | Healthcare | Storing patient records (PHI) with BAA compliance and audit trails for HIPAA. | | Financial Services | Preventing insider trading via strict download policies and file classification. | | Media & Entertainment | Collaborating on raw video files across studios while keeping masters on-prem. | Egnyte Connect vs. The Competition | Platform | Best For | Weakness |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Egnyte Connect | Hybrid environments + compliance | Higher cost than basic cloud drives | | SharePoint / OneDrive | Deep Microsoft integration | Poor performance with large files; complex permissions | | Dropbox Business | Simplicity & external sharing | Weak on-prem support; basic governance | | Box | Enterprise workflow & APIs | Expensive at enterprise tier; limited hybrid | egnyte connect
